Vertical Parting Core Shooting Machine
HZ9408 Standard Vertical Parting Core Shooting Machine
The Standard Vertical Parting Core Shooting Machine is an essential piece of equipment designed for efficient core shooting processes, primarily used in the foundry industry. This machine excels at creating molds with high precision, ensuring that cores are made with the good accuracy and reliability.
Key Features and Advantages
One of the protrude features of the Standard Vertical Parting Core Shooting Machine is its vertical parting mechanism. This configuration ensures that the mold is divided in a way that enhances the consistency and uniformity of the core. This vertical alignment allows for smoother production processes and better material flow, significantly reducing errors during core formation.
Another advantage of this machine is its high shooting pressure. The machine is capable of injecting core sand into molds at high pressure, ensuring that the molds are dense, strong, and ready for the casting process. This feature guarantees durability and reduces the likelihood of defects in the final product.
The Standard Vertical Parting Core Shooting Machine is equipped with an automated control system. This system allows for easy operation, reducing the need for manual labor and A significant reduction human error. With advanced programming options, users can tailor the machine’s settings to suit different types of molds, improving flexibility and efficiency.
